1. What Type of Medicine is Enterogram? (Identity and Classification)

Enterogram belongs to the Polymyxin class of anti-infective agents, whose active component is the substance Colistin Sulfate. This classification places it within a distinct group of polypeptide antibiotics. The structure of Colistin is a cyclic polypeptide, which gives it a unique bactericidal mechanism. Unlike many newer agents, this class is clinically recognized for its effectiveness against specific Gram-negative organisms, particularly when resistance to alternative antimicrobial treatments is documented. This distinct positioning makes it a crucial, prescription-only option in targeted clinical scenarios.


2. Composition, Origin, and Form (Substance and Physical Nature)

The active substance in Enterogram is Colistin Sulfate (Polymyxin E), which is a derived compound, originally isolated from cultures of the bacterium Paenibacillus colistinus. For its specific purpose as a treatment acting locally on the intestinal environment, the preparation is typically delivered in an oral dosage form, commonly as tablets or capsules. The drug is formulated specifically to remain largely unabsorbed from the gastrointestinal tract following oral administration. This indicates that the medication is designed to provide maximum therapeutic effect within the intestines rather than circulating throughout the body, reinforcing its status as a localized therapeutic option.

What side effects are possible with Enterogram?

Possible Side Effects and Safety Information

The official safety profile of Enterogram (oral Colistin Sulfate) is structured around potential adverse reactions that affect various organ systems, as documented in regulatory sources. Given the drug's design for localized action in the gut, the risk profile is primarily weighted toward gastrointestinal effects, while also including warnings for systemic toxicities inherent to the polymyxin class.


Adverse Reactions by System-Organ Class

Adverse reactions are officially categorized primarily into the following systems:

  • Gastrointestinal Disorders: Reactions localized to the gut are commonly reported, including upset stomach, severe stomach pain, and diarrhea. As with most antibacterials, Clostridioides difficile-associated diarrhea (CDAD) is a documented risk.
  • Nervous System Disorders: Potential neurotoxicity has been documented, manifesting as transient neurological disturbances such as numbness or tingling (paresthesia) of the extremities, mouth, or tongue, and sometimes slurred speech or vertigo.
  • Renal and Urinary Disorders: The potential for Acute Kidney Injury (AKI) and renal dysfunction (nephrotoxicity) is cited in regulatory warnings for the polymyxin class, a serious concern that is typically dose-dependent.
  • Immune System Disorders: Official labels warn of the possibility of hypersensitivity reactions, including anaphylaxis.

Serious Safety Considerations

The most serious reactions explicitly highlighted in regulatory warnings include nephrotoxicity, neurotoxicity (which may involve seizures or respiratory arrest), and CDAD. Safety notes also address specific populations:

  • Impaired Renal Function: Caution is advised, as impaired kidney function can increase the possibility of systemic toxicity.
  • Pregnancy and Lactation: Official information indicates that the substance may cross the placenta and is excreted in human breast milk, necessitating caution. Prolonged use carries the risk of overgrowth of non-susceptible organisms.

Overdose and Emergency Response

Overdose and When to Seek Help

The information below is based on official government regulatory documents detailing the potential systemic effects of Colistin Sulfate if the drug reaches high serum levels, typically due to excessive dosage or failure to adjust for impaired renal function.

Documented Manifestations and Severe Outcomes

Overdose manifestations are primarily characterized by neurotoxicity and nephrotoxicity. Officially documented signs include:

  • Neurological: Paresthesia (tingling around the mouth), slurred speech, dizziness, vertigo, and confusion.
  • Renal: Signs of impaired renal function, such as diminished urine output.

The most severe outcome is neuromuscular blockade, which can lead to profound muscle weakness and potentially apnea (respiratory arrest).

Required Emergency Action

Immediate medical attention is required for any suspected overdose or if severe symptoms, such as apnea or severe muscle weakness, occur. Patients or caregivers must contact emergency services or a poison control center immediately.

Management is symptomatic and supportive, as no specific antidote is available. If signs of impaired renal function appear, the medication must be discontinued immediately, and intensive medical monitoring for respiratory and renal status is necessary.

Eligibility and Restrictions for Use

Who Can and Cannot Use Enterogram?

Enterogram (oral Colistin Sulfate) eligibility is strictly defined by government regulatory documents, based on known contraindications and population-specific limitations.


Populations Who Must Not Use Enterogram (Contraindicated)

Official labeling specifies absolute prohibitions for certain patient groups:

  • Hypersensitivity: Individuals with a history of allergy to Colistin Sulfate or any other polymyxin antibiotic are strictly contraindicated.
  • Specific Conditions: Patients diagnosed with Myasthenia Gravis or Porphyria are formally prohibited from using the medicine.

Populations with Restrictions or Conditional Use

Use is not recommended or requires caution in the following groups, as established by regulatory authorities:

  • Age and Weight: Use is generally not recommended in children under 12 years of age or those weighing less than 40 kg.
  • Organ Function: Patients with pre-existing or severe renal impairment require the greatest caution and close monitoring.
  • Pregnancy and Lactation: Use is not recommended during pregnancy or breastfeeding, as the substance is known to cross the placental barrier and be excreted in human milk.

The eligibility structure is based on formal regulatory classifications, ensuring that the medicine is reserved for generally healthy adults and older pediatric patients for whom the risk profile for localized use is established.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Enterogram (Oral Colistin Sulfate) is primarily formulated as a localized intestinal anti-infective, and its official interaction profile is structured around its limited systemic absorption and activity within the gut. Regulatory documentation identifies specific constraints related to pharmacodynamic antagonism and metabolic interference that may occur with co-administered products.


Official Interaction Statements

Interacting Product Category Interaction Pattern and Regulatory Constraint
Live Oral Bacterial Vaccines (e.g., Cholera Vaccine) Contraindicated Combination: Co-administration is formally restricted due to pharmacodynamic antagonism. The anti-infective action of Enterogram may counteract the intended therapeutic effect of the live vaccine strain.
Flora-Dependent Cleansing Agents (e.g., Sodium Picosulfate Preparations) Reduced Efficacy: Enterogram alters the colonic bacterial flora required to convert the cleansing agent into its pharmacologically active form, leading to metabolic interference and reduced effect.

Administration Requirements

Official labeling includes a mandatory timing rule to mitigate antagonism with Live Oral Bacterial Vaccines, requiring that administration of Enterogram be avoided within 14 days prior to vaccination. Due to the oral product’s poor absorption, regulatory information does not typically document clinically relevant systemic pharmacokinetic interactions (such as CYP enzyme or transporter effects).

Dosage and Administration Information

How to Use Enterogram: Official Administration and Dosing

The correct use of Enterogram (oral Colistin Sulfate) is strictly governed by its designation as an intestinal anti-infective agent, which is designed for localized action within the gut with minimal systemic absorption.

Official Administration and Scheduling

Instruction Official Rule from Regulatory Documents
Route of Administration The approved route is Oral (by mouth).
Dosage Forms Typically provided as Tablets, Capsules, or Oral Suspension (when reconstituted from powder).
Dosing Schedule The total daily dose is divided and administered multiple times per day (e.g., two to four times daily) to maintain continuous local concentration in the intestine.
Treatment Duration Use is defined as short-term treatment, generally limited to a specific duration (e.g., often not exceeding 7 to 10 days) as specified in the official prescribing information.

Use Instructions and Special Populations

Administration must strictly follow the conditions outlined in the product's official labeling, such as instructions on taking the dose with or without food. If the product is an oral powder, it must be reconstituted (mixed with liquid) just prior to use or within the manufacturer-specified short stability period.

For pediatric use, dosing is determined based on the child's body weight, following the official regimens detailed in the prescribing information. Because the oral formulation is minimally absorbed, dose adjustments for patients with renal or hepatic impairment are typically not specified in the labels for intestinal use, differentiating it from the use of its systemic counterparts.
